# Log sampling for the Wrennet notification service
# This service emits roughly 40k log lines per minute at peak, so we
# sample INFO at 5% and keep WARN/ERROR at 100%. If support needs full
# traces for an incident, flip sample_rate to 1.0 for no more than one
# hour — the sink fills quickly. Sampled logs are written to the store below.

replica DSN, yadup-hahig: mongodb://gilys_svc:Mx@db-5f8f.norvasoft.internal:5432/eliion

### Step 3: Configure credentials

Before running the Shrinkwright CLI against a customer's batch, the worker host needs its resize-queue credential. Without it, jobs enqueue locally but never upload, which support often sees reported as "stuck at 0%." Copy the credential from the internal ops vault for the correct region — staging and production differ. Then open the host's .env file and add the following line.

vault entry, hafop-yagag: VAULT_KEY8=06fc5da7

## Runbook: TideLine Widget Outage

If the TideLine widget on the Gullport harbor site shows stale predictions, first check the upstream fetcher, which pulls tables from our internal SwellCache service every six hours. Restart the fetcher pod and confirm the last-sync timestamp advances. If authentication errors appear in the logs, the cached credential has likely expired. Replace it in the fetcher's environment config with the current SwellCache key, shown below.

API key for haduf-kaduf: vxb7-qEt7vbm

## 2.11.1 — Key rotation

Rotated the release signing key for Refillo, the vending-machine restock planner. The previous key reached its scheduled expiry and has been revoked; all artifacts from 2.11.1 onward are signed with the replacement. Builds signed with the old key will fail verification after the grace window closes at month end. Mirrors have been notified and the verification docs updated. The new signing key is recorded below for reference.

signing key of bahaf-bagaf = bky19_uiUxDExuKwEKEZfEG19